Helpers--Installation, Maintenance, and Repair Workers job description
Helpers--Installation, Maintenance, and Repair Workers professionals ensure facilities, equipment, and systems function properly. They perform repairs, preventive maintenance, and inspections to keep operations running smoothly.
- •Perform routine maintenance and repairs
- •Inspect equipment and facilities
- •Troubleshoot mechanical issues
- •Maintain maintenance records
- •Order supplies and parts
- •Ensure compliance with safety codes
